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Here are some common signs you need water damage restoration: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den moisture.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s likely there’s water damage present.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Changes in flooring texture or appearance can show water damage. If you notice warped or buckled flooring, it’s time to call our team.

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water damage can cause unsightly stains on ceilings and walls. If you notice these signs,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of moisture buildup. Our team will help you address the issue before it leads to further damage.

Discoloration or Warping of Wood

Water damage can cause wood to discolor or warp. If you notice these signs, our team will help you restore your property to its original condition.

Visible Water Damage or Leaks

Visible water damage or leaks are a clear indication that you need water damage restoration. Our team will work quickly to contain the damage and restore your property.

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Large-scale water damage (>1,000 sq. Ft.) No Yes DIY efforts may not be effective, and professional equipment is required for efficient water removal.
Hidden moisture (e.g., behind walls or under flooring) No Yes DIY methods can’t detect hidden moisture, and professionals have specialized equipment to identify and address the issue.
Mold growth or suspected mold No Yes DIY methods can’t address mold growth, and professionals have the equipment and expertise to safely remove mold and prevent further growth.
Structural damage (e.g., floor joists, beams, or walls) No Yes DIY repairs can’t address structural damage, and professionals have the expertise and equipment to ensure safe and effective repairs.
Water damage in sensitive areas (e.g., kitchen, bathroom, or electrical rooms) No Yes DIY methods can’t address water damage in sensitive areas, and professionals have the expertise and equipment to ensure safe and effective repairs.

While some DIY efforts may seem appealing, it’s essential to call a professional for water damage restoration when dealing with large-scale damage, hidden moisture, mold growth, structural damage, or sensitive areas. Water Damage Restoration Cost in Fall River, MA

The cost of water damage restoration in Fall River, MA, var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of the affected area, level of water damage, and equipment usage.
Mold remediation $1,000 – $5,000 Level of mold growth, size of the affected area, and equipment usage.
Structural repairs $2,000 – $10,000 Level of structural damage, size of the affected area, and material usage.
Reconstruction and repair $3,000 – $15,000 Level of damage, size of the affected area, and material usage.
Final inspection and clean-up $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area and level of debris.

Keep in mind that these estimates are for a general idea of the costs involved. The actual cost will depend on the specifics of your situation, and we’ll provide a detailed estimate after assessing the damage on-site.
